Healthy Turkey Taco Chili Recipe
5 from 9 votes
This Healthy Turkey Taco Chili comes together in just over 30 minutes! It's healthy, gluten free, loaded with veggies and lean protein, and absolutely delicious!
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 25 minutes
Yield: 6 people

Ingredients
US Customary - Metric
Healthy Turkey Taco Chili
- 1/2 large yellow onion diced
- 1 red pepper diced
- 1 green pepper diced
- 1 stalk celery diced
- 1 carrot peeled and diced
- 1 zucchini diced
- 1 (1 oz) packet taco seasoning
- 1 (16 oz) package Jennie-O Extra Lean Ground Turkey Breast
- 1 (10 oz) can Rotel tomatoes with green chilies
- 1 (15 oz) can corn drained
- 1 (8 oz) can tomato sauce
- 1 (16 oz) can fat free refried beans
- 2 1/2 cups chicken broth
Optional Toppings
- lime juice
- Tortilla Chips
- crackers
- non fat plain greek yogurt
- shredded cheese
- Cilantro
Instructions
Heat a large stock pot over medium/medium high heat.
Once hot spray with cooking spray.
Stir in all veggies and taco seasoning and cook for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
Stir in turkey and cook until turkey has cooked through, breaking it up as you go, approximately an additional 5 minutes.
Stir in the rest of the ingredients.
Bring mixture to a boil over high heat.
Once boiling, cover, lower heat and simmer about 10 minutes.
Taste and re-season if necessary and stir with optional toppings!

STORING
Room Temp:N/A
Refrigerator:3-4 Days
Freezer:2-3 Months
Reheat:If frozen, thaw in fridge then reheat on stove or in microwave
*Storage times may vary based on temperature and conditions
